Planning on a trip to Choke Canyon, Amistad and Falcon Lakes late February and early March. Where are some good places to stay that are reasonable price...I have a small dog so they must be pet friendly too. I know I have seen some places to stay for Falcon on the TFF...but not any for Choke Canyon. Thanks!

Anglers Lodge is the place to stay at Amistad. They have a great tackle shop, cafe, pet sitting, it's right next to the lake and they keep a close eye on the parking lot at night. Not to mention, they're great folks!

On Falcon, Beacon Lodge is dirt cheap. It's not the Ritz Carlton, but they keep it clean, the A/C works and they have a ramp right there.
